Guess what?

Today, Tuesday, 23rd of July at 7.15 am, I’ve celebrated a massive milestone. I’m 500,000 hours old! Yes, you read that right – half a million hours of life. Doesn’t that sound incredible?

500,000 hours.

  • That’s 30 million minutes.
  • Over 1.8 billion seconds.

It’s a fun fact that happens about 2 weeks after you become 57. We don’t usually think about time like this, but it’s a brilliant way to reflect on life.

Let’s break it down:

  • If you sleep 8 hours a day, that’s about 166,666 hours snoozing. That’s nearly 19 years asleep! Or for me 22 years 😴 I love my bed.

  • The average person works around 90,000 hours in their lifetime. That’s a lot of time spent building, creating, and contributing. For me, that feels like 150,000 hours 💪🏼 I love my work.

  • We spend roughly 32,000 hours eating. Yum! Easy 😋 Yep, love my food.

  • And over 10,000 hours laughing – smashed that 😂 Love to laugh!

  • 6,000 hours of learning. Really? I could do that in a week – don’t love maths 🧮

  • 4,000 hours traveling (without daily commutes) and I know I’ve smashed that, love to travel 🧳 🚂
